Mount Buffalo

Australia

Distance20.4 km
Elevation Gain1015 m
Avg Gradient5%
Max Gradient11%

About this climb

Mount Buffalo is a 6 cycling climb located in Australia. The climb covers 20.4 km with a total elevation gain of 1015 m.

How long does it take to ride Mount Buffalo?+

At an average cycling pace, Mount Buffalo takes between 87 and 122 minutes to complete. The 20.4km climb with its 5% average gradient means riders with a higher FTP can push the pace significantly. In Climb Quest, your actual time depends on your real power output.
